A terminally ill mother-of-six is locked in a bitter eviction battle to remove a 'nightmare' tenant and his 10 dogs from her house.

Kelly Eastland, 43, is battling stage-four breast cancer and said she must sell the house in order to pay for £60,000 pioneering therapy in Germany.

However, a long-running court battle with her male tenant has left her unable to access the money tied up in the two-bedroom Cliftonville home in Kent.

The mother claimed the tenant owes her more than £15,000 in rent, and has filled the property with at least 10 dogs - kept in such squalid conditions that animal urine and faeces reportedly soaked through the floor and caused ceiling damage.

Mrs Eastland said she fears time is running out, and worries she will die before she is able to sell the home.
